The new in the S-DIAS I/O family designed by Sigmatek (Austria), is a 16-channel output module for pulse width modulation. The PW 161 is for switching inductive loads such as solenoid valves and relays. It has 16 digital outputs, which are designed for 0.5 or up to 1 A (when using 8 channels) and are divided into two supply groups of 8 channels each. A supply voltage of up to +48 V DC can be applied to the coils.

The user can set separate PWM ratios for the pick-up and holding phase. Per supply group, a current measuring function is implemented with which characteristic curves of the loads can be determined. For exact control of inductive loads, fast switch-off electronics are integrated into the module. Short-circuit, over current and over temperature monitoring also ensure safe operation.

As with all modules of the S-DIAS series, the PW 161 has compact dimensions of only 12.5 x 103.5 x 72 mm. The system communicates with a speed of 100 Mbit/s via the real-time Ethernet bus VARAN.

Project development and programming are also user-friendly with the object-oriented tool LASAL. For simple schematics-integration, an EPLAN macro is available.
